Tree lighting and other holiday festivities at Marion Square

This Saturday, December 6, marks the start of a whole bunch of holiday festivity at Marion Square.

The regular Saturday farmers market will evolve a bit into a holiday farmers market through December 21. Saturdays: 8 a.m. to 4 p.m., Sundays 10 a.m. to 4 p.m.
The 22nd annual Tree Lighting Ceremony will be Saturday, December 6, at 4:30 p.m. It's not a tree per-se, but a "60-foot Tree of Lights." -- North Charleston is lighting their tree the same day.
Holiday Santa visits and festiveness: "Children’s choirs, church choirs, gospel, classical, folk, storytelling and other entertainment dazzle audiences at Marion Square. Bring your Christmas wish lists to the North Pole Mailbox and visit with Santa, Mrs. Claus and their Elf assistants in the magically decorated park." Mondays to Fridays from 10 a.m. to 6 p.m., Saturdays and Sundays from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. Through December 23.
